Output 3c86e4ad8fdd6a1020a04565a3286696072dc4a2bf9d2c556987189819d9e8b4:3

value
54785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c9457a0bab2443870f468f045eab2034d969f43 OP_EQUAL
address
3Fxw3UNYiC2sXdmpAGr2B5XBosM5fA8a1J
transaction
3c86e4ad8fdd6a1020a04565a3286696072dc4a2bf9d2c556987189819d9e8b4
confirmations
226392
spent
true